What is the purpose of the Córdoba Forum?

Its ultimate goal is to create a network of entities and individuals with different specific objectives, but whose common denominator is to promote a spirit of Convivence in their respective spheres of influence.

The Córdoba Forum, World Convivence Forum is an initiative of the Paradigma Córdoba Foundation for Convivence.

This platform is a place for information and exchange, not only and first of all, about the Córdoba Forum, whose first edition was held in this city in May 2019, but also about the design and preparation of the II Córdoba Forum; as well as the general theme of Convivence which is “an art of living together with respect for otherness, in all equality” (Alem Surre Garcia) or, more simplified and according to the UN definition, “the art of living together in peace“, whose International Day is celebrated on May 16 every year.

Our intention is to hold the Córdoba Forum in our city on a regular basis, given that its ultimate goal is to create –around the name of Córdoba as a symbol of Convivence– a network of entities and individuals with diverse objectives, but whose common denominator is a world of greater Convivence.

Adaptation to climate change and the reduction of inequalities across territories will be the main themes of the II Córdoba Forum. Convivence is based on dialogue. However, beyond the much-needed intercultural and interreligious dialogue, it is urgent to address the accelerating ecological crisis and the growing inequalities through a continuous, sustained and universal dialogue that enables the practice of Convivence in the «Spirit of Córdoba».

Convivence Paths

The Paradigma Córdoba Foundation for Convivence launched the CAMINOS DE CONVIVENCIA (Convivence Paths) project, starting with the Córdoba–Toledo and Toledo–Córdoba routes. Since then, progress has been made in documentation, as well as in mapping, identification and definition of the routes, which are still at an early stage.
